Hiroshima Marks 80 Years Since Atomic Bombing HIROSHIMA, JAPAN – On August 6, 1945, the U.S. dropped an atomic bomb on the Japanese city of Hiroshima. The bomb, called “Little Boy,” killed about 78,000 people right away. By the end of that year, tens of thousands more had died from burns and radiation. The bombing […]
